A Man’s Place Must Be in the Kitchen
<i> Associated Press</i>
CHICAGO —
Hooters, a restaurant company known for its scantily clad waitresses, has been accused of sex discrimination--by a man.
A lawsuit alleges Hooters has a policy of refusing to hire men for jobs visible to patrons. Savino Latuga has sued in federal court here, saying he applied in January as a waiter at a Hooters in suburban Orland Park but never heard from the company.
